Global Medical Billing Outsourcing Market size was valued at USD 11.1 billion in 2021 and is poised to grow from USD 12.2 billion in 2022 to USD 30.2 billion by 2030, growing at a CAGR of 12.03% in the forecast period (2023-2030).

Global Medical Billing Outsourcing market is very competitive, with many small and medium-sized enterprises vying for customers. Some of the primary business strategies employed by firms to enhance their market share include mergers, partnerships, and acquisitions. R1 RCM Inc., Cerner Corporation, Allscripts Healthcare Solutions Inc., Experian Information Solutions Inc., eClinicalWorks LLC, Athenahealth, Quest Diagnostics, Promantra Inc., AdvancedMD, Inc., Kareo, Inc., and McKesson Corporation are a few of the leading companies that offer medical billing outsourcing services. With the evolution of technologies and merger and acquisition activities, the technological area will continue to improve, creating several prospects for market expansion. During the projected period, it is anticipated that the growth of digital platforms and the ability to track every action in every field will have a high chance.

The segmental expansion is projected to be favored over the next years by rising patient visits, the advantages of EHR systems in maintaining and preserving patient health records, and the help with invoicing. In hospitals, it may be simpler to handle problems during critical care or difficulties following treatment. As a result, hospitals are where the majority of the disease's procedures and treatments are carried out. Hospital billing systems are made to precisely record data and track a patient's condition over time. According to American Hospital Association 2020, there were around 8 million procedures performed in hospitals with 500 beds in the United States.

North America held the largest share of the Medical Billing Outsourcing market. Due to the evolution of medical systems, current medical code implementations, developments in IT healthcare technology, adoption of EMR, and the existence of important companies.
